Museum Works

I have done a number of works for museums, both alone and in collaborations with colleagues. My work ranges from consultations and workshops or courses for museum staff to reconstructions for exhibitions. 

Here is a short overview on some of the projects that I was involved in:

Spinning for a reproduction of the Hallstatt tablet woven band, part of the FWF project "Dyeing techniques of the prehistoric Hallstatt-Textiles: analysis, experiments and inspiration for contemporary application".

 


Clothing and figures for the exhibition at Burg Hartenstein - two medieval knights and two persons playing chess.

Reconstruction of late medieval male and female clothing for the Burgmuseum Grünwald. Fabrics dyed by Sabine Ringenberg.

 


Reconstruction of the garment worn by the bog body found in Bernuthsfeld, Germany. Project for the Ostfriesisches Landesmuseum Emden in collaboration with Jens Klocke and weavers Gertrud Haug and Silvia Bestgen.

Reconstruction of the garments worn by the bog body found in Bernuthsfeld. Photo Jens Klocke.


Reconstruction of fabrics used in late medieval marine environment for the Schiffahrtsmuseum Bremerhaven (exhibition of a late medieval Cog), together with weaver Gertrud Haug.

Reconstruction of garments worn in the Bronze Age, after the finds from Egtved and Trindhøj (both in Denmark), for the Forum Goldhort in Syke.
